₹5.41 lakh! Shubman Gill's signed jersey fetches massive sum; Pant's cap goes for over a lakh
Posted
Shubman Gill's signed India Test jersey from Lord's fetched ₹5.41 lakh at auction, topping Red For Ruth charity sales. The auction included memorabilia from Indian and English players. Jasprit Bumrah and Ravindra Jadeja's jerseys secured ₹4.94 lakh each, while Rishabh Pant's cap reached ₹1.76 lakh. Joe Root's cap was popular at ₹3.52 lakh.
